Output 358b106fd80fec179b3749eeb4a5efddb70ee8f6ffcd0f8ce23a94e03a668a8a:0

value
53775627
script pubkey
OP_0 OP_PUSHBYTES_20 877db6c6e903fa448ae0a4eef627cca99f1ceb36
address
bc1qsa7md3hfq0ayfzhq5nh0vf7v4x03e6ek59nl2s
transaction
358b106fd80fec179b3749eeb4a5efddb70ee8f6ffcd0f8ce23a94e03a668a8a